Transaction

ddb56936ecf0044f93bb27dcc77b27ce0e85ace23a3c6d345e3a63053d1a5310

Summary

In Block651452
TimeFri, 12 Apr 2024 01:34:30 UTC
Total Input2255.5428458 Nebula
Total Output2255.5427822 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
299442 Confirmations2255.5427822 Nebula
Raw Transaction